From 6bdc6fd762a6bb7f90a9d547b2c637fea3df63fe Mon Sep 17 00:00:00 2001 From: ctSkennerton Date: Mon, 18 Nov 2013 17:18:44 +1000 Subject: [PATCH] Added in a manifest file and a makefile for command-line installation --- MANIFEST.txt | 1 + Makefile | 19 +++++++++++++++++++ 2 files changed, 20 insertions(+) create mode 100644 MANIFEST.txt create mode 100644 Makefile diff --git a/MANIFEST.txt b/MANIFEST.txt new file mode 100644 index 0000000..79f54d4 --- /dev/null +++ b/MANIFEST.txt @@ -0,0 +1 @@ +Main-Class: minced diff --git a/Makefile b/Makefile new file mode 100644 index 0000000..d2362a8 --- /dev/null +++ b/Makefile @@ -0,0 +1,19 @@ +JFLAGS = -g +JC = javac +JAR = jar +.SUFFIXES: .java .class + +.java.class: + $(JC) $(JFLAGS) $*.java + +CLASSES = CRISPR.java CRISPRFinder.java CRISPRUtil.java DNASequence.java FASTAReader.java SearchUtil.java minced.java + +default: classes minced + +classes: $(CLASSES:.java=.class) + +minced: classes + $(JAR) cfm minced.jar MANIFEST.txt *class + +clean: + $(RM) *.class